The narrative focuses on the evolution of the Communist Party in San Francisco from its inception in 1919 to 1958, highlighting the experiences of over fifty members. Through extensive research, including archival documents and personal interviews, Robert Cherny explores the motivations behind individuals' involvement in the party, the dynamic shifts in policy, and the challenges of factionalism. The book also examines the lasting impact of party affiliation on members' lives after their departure, providing a comprehensive look at a significant chapter in American leftist history.
